Plan Check Engineer I/II/III
The County of Ventura is seeking a Plan Check Engineer to join their Resource Management Agency. This role involves performing technical engineering and life safety reviews of construction plans for structural integrity and code compliance, while consulting with various stakeholders in the building process.

Responsibilities
Reviews construction plans, calculations and related documents for structural integrity and code compliance
Consults with architects, engineers, contractors and the general public in matters related to this function
Prepares reports and correspondence
Reviews test reports from laboratories and soil analysis reports from consulting engineers
Assists in training of plan check and inspection staff
Researches technical problems as required
Makes field inspections, as necessary, to resolve engineering questions and code interpretations
Develops plan check procedures
Performs other related duties as necessary
Qualification
Required
Bachelor's degree in Civil OR Structural Engineering OR Architecture
CA certification in Fundamentals of Engineering (formerly known as Engineer-in-Training)
Two (2) years of professional civil or structural engineering experience for Plan Check Engineer I
Three (3) years of professional civil or structural engineering experience for Plan Check Engineer II
Four (4) years of professional civil or structural engineering experience for Plan Check Engineer III
Registration as an engineer or architect in the State of California for Plan Check Engineer III
Valid certification as a Building Plans Examiner or Building Inspector by the International Code Council (ICC) within one year of employment
Must possess and maintain a valid California driver license
Minimum of two years of experience in designing or plan checking of wood, steel, masonry, mechanical, electrical, plumbing, or concrete structures, including related structural calculations
Preferred
Effectively communicate verbally and in writing
State of California registration as a Professional Engineer or Architect
Experience with the current edition of the California Building Code and referenced standards
Experience working with software, Accela, Bluebeam, Adobe Acrobat, AutoCAD, Revit, ENERCALC, Bentley RAM Steel, RISA, Sap 2000, or Etabs
Excellent customer service skills
Benefits
Merit Increases – New employees are eligible for an initial 5% merit increase within the pay range upon completion of at least 1,040 hours (approximately 6 months) provided performance meets satisfactory standards. Subsequent merit increases within the pay range will be upon completion of each additional 2,080 hours (approximately one year) from the initial merit increase.
Educational Incentive - An educational incentive of 2.5% for completion of an associate's degree, 3.5% for completion of a bachelor's degree, OR 5% for completion of a graduate's degree.
Bilingual Incentive - Incumbents may also be eligible for bilingual Incentive depending upon operational needs and certification skills.
Flexible Workweek/Telework Schedule – We support work life balance by offering compressed work (e.g., 9/80 workweek) for most positions subject to organizational needs and satisfactory performance.
Vacation Accrual - New regular, full-time employees shall accrue approximately 14 days of vacation a year for the first 10,400 hours or 5 years of service; vacation accruals increase at 5, 11, 12, 13, 14, 15 and 20 years of service topping out at 26 days a year and 400 hours of vacation hours banked.
Annual Leave Redemption- After 14,560 hours of continuous County service (equivalent to seven (7) years) an employee may elect to "cash in" or redeem up to 80 hours of vacation accrued in the same year after using 80 hours of vacation in the preceding 12 months.
Deferred Compensation - Eligible to participate in the County's 401(k) Shared Savings Plan and/or the Section 457 Plan. This position is eligible for up to a 3% match on your 401(k) contributions.
Health Plans — Full time regular employees are afforded a flexible credit allowance for purchasing medical, dental, and/or vision insurance from a group of authorized plans: Tier one for employee only is $509 per pay period, tier two for employee plus one is $779 per pay period and tier three for employee plus family is $983 per pay period.
Flexible Spending Accounts - Choice of participation in the Flexible Spending Accounts which increase spending power through reimbursement of pre-tax dollars for IRS approved dependent care and health care expenses.
Pension Plan - Participation in the County's defined benefit plan.
Holidays -12 paid days per year which includes a scheduled floating holiday.
Additional Benefits -Tuition Reimbursement, Employee Assistance Program, Life Insurance, Wellness Program.
